DRIVER: Taylor Made R540XD Tour Issue 9.0° Left Hand, 400 cc, TP Fujikura Fit On! 11 SIX S-flex, 45.5" long. Taylor Made PGA Tour Van assembled and hit by Mike Weir. The shaft alone retails for $260 USD brand new.

Note: Regular issue R540XD in LH were marked 9.5° loft
Tour issue R540XD in LH were marked 9.0° loft
